A gathering space and pedestrian access to the Rocky Branch Creek

HS357, Spring 2012 – A gathering space and pedestrian access to the Rocky Branch Creek behind the Carmichael Gym at NCSU was developed in collaboration with Barbara Doll, a civil engineer and Water Quality Specialist with NC Sea Grant. Students incorporated the improvement of the pedestrian access to the stream from the adjacent path systems. A primary goal of the design was to improve stormwater conditions and provide a place for people to interact with the stream. Student designs are being used as a fundraising tool.
